Subject: [PATCH v2 02/11] cpuidle: Fixup IRQ state
Date: Fri, 21 Aug 2020 10:47:40 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200821085348.251340558@infradead.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20200821084738.508092956@infradead.org>

Match the pattern elsewhere in this file.

Signed-off-by: Peter Zijlstra (Intel) <peterz@infradead.org>
Reviewed-by: Steven Rostedt (VMware) <rostedt@goodmis.org>
Tested-by: Marco Elver <elver@google.com>
---
 drivers/cpuidle/cpuidle.c |    3 ++-
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

--- a/drivers/cpuidle/cpuidle.c
+++ b/drivers/cpuidle/cpuidle.c
@@ -153,7 +153,8 @@ static void enter_s2idle_proper(struct c
 	 */
 	stop_critical_timings();
 	drv->states[index].enter_s2idle(dev, drv, index);
-	WARN_ON(!irqs_disabled());
+	if (WARN_ON_ONCE(!irqs_disabled()))
+		local_irq_disable();
 	/*
 	 * timekeeping_resume() that will be called by tick_unfreeze() for the
 	 * first CPU executing it calls functions containing RCU read-side
